MAJESTIC LUXURY IN THE ABQ FOOTHILLS!!
Amazing location with easy access to the whole city! Majestic views of BOTH the city and mountain! The open floor plan is airy and comfortable, great for friends and family. The Master Bedroom is spacious w/ a stunning balcony and cozy fireplace and features a wrap-around balcony with unencumbered views of the entire city and surreal view of the mountains! Gorgeous kitchen with updated stainless steel appliances and all the cooking equipment you'll need to cook big or small meals. Cozy up in the media room and play some games or watch a movie. Directv, Netflix, and Hulu are all included as well as high-speed internet. Walking and bicycle paths are close, as well as, miles and miles of hiking and off-road biking trails. Just a few minutes from the world's longest Tramway that will will take you to the peak of the Sandia Mountain range. Enjoy the awesome backyard with a cookout and enjoy some of the best sunsets you will ever see!

Great Property Just Dirty and Aging
We had such hopes for this home with its size, location, and description. The Good: 1) Nice location close to the mountains. 2) Responsive Manager. 3) Great Layout with Guest Bedroom down plus three more bedrooms up. 4) Awesome master upstairs with a great master bath and patio overlooking the city. 5) Master bed in secondary bedroom upstairs (came in very handy as you will see below).
The Not So Good: 1) Home was just not as clean as we would expect. It was dusty, some urine still on the floor in front of the master toilet, and other small items. We washed all of the dishes just in case. 2) Home aging with need for attention. The carpet is getting worn and does not present as clean. Master bath has lights out or completely missing. Master bed has a very soft mattress (might be intentional), but we had to trade bedrooms with our two smallest kids in order to sleep and be able to get out of bed in the morning. 3) Mismatch of random towels and dishes seemingly piecemealed together over time from left over items.
Overall, while we would stay again if needed, but it would not be our first choice due to cost and condition. Very nice owner, but he did not even comment on my mention to him that the cleaners need to do a better job. I am sure the previous traveler paid the cleaning fee like we did so should not be too much to expect from your cleaning crew.
